Young Guns
Young Guns is a portfolio competition awarding creative professionals 30 years and under, including designers, illustrators, entrepreneurs, and more!
2020: Let's face it — this was not going to be a normal year for anybody in the creative community. COVID-19 has affected everyone in ways great and small, but we knew that Young Guns 18 would carry on. After all, this is an award that honors a young creative's body of work over multiple years, not just what could be done over Zoom and with social distancing. And so the call for entries was opened in June, and the global response far surpassed expectations that had been muted by the pandemic.
Believing that diversity breeds diversity, this year's Young Guns jury was expanded to include more than 80 creatives from around the world and across many cultures and disciplines. With the usual split between past Young Guns winners who know firsthand of the glory this accolade brings, alongside other respected professionals bringing their own unique perspectives, the jury spent nearly three months going over hundreds of submissions. After multiple rounds of scoring, they settled on a finalist list of 83 entrants, all leading to spirited discussions that resulted in this year's class of 31 new inductees into the Young Guns family.
Alas, the raucous New York awards ceremony that is a hallmark of the Young Guns experience was not to be this year, but we still managed to salute the Young Guns 18 class virtually, from wherever they are in the world.

Natsuki Isa
Graphic Design
Natsuki Isa is an Art Director and Designer from Tokyo, working across a variety of disciplines, including branding, advertising, set design, package design, book design etc. Although her field of work is diverse, the basis of her expression is always the creation of memorable works of art with delicate craft and powerful forms.
Since graduating from Musashino Art University in 2015, she has worked as an art director with six year’s of experience.
In 2017, she participated in the founding of SHA inc. It is a small elite group. Nonetheless, with only 2 members consisting of SHA inc. they manage to win many international graphic design awards. The company‘s main strength is an ability to create memorable, unique, but traditional designs that are a representation of technological and contemporary works within Japan. They were also honored at the ADC 99TH ANNUAL AWARDS with the BOUTIQUE OF DESIGN STUDIO AWARD.
